Navigating the rigorous regulatory landscape of medical spas in Florida can be a daunting task. A key component of this process is securing the services of a qualified medical director, a practitioner with specialized training and experience in dermatology or a related field.
Florida law mandates that every med spa have a licensed medical director who oversees the entirety of the clinic's operations. The medical director is responsible for guaranteeing that all treatments are performed safely and efficiently.
To achieve compliance, med spas must thoroughly screen potential medical directors, considering their credentials. A thorough background check, including verification of authorizations, is essential.
Furthermore, the chosen medical director should have a established understanding of Florida's guidelines governing med spa practices.
This includes familiarity with requirements for staff training, recordkeeping, and managing patient records.
Ultimately, selecting the right medical director is crucial to the thriving of a Florida med spa. A qualified professional not only upholds legal compliance but also adds value to the overall safety and quality of patient care.

Medical Liability and Insurance for Florida Medspa Practitioners
Operating a medspa in Florida requires practitioners to navigate challenging legal landscape. Major financial liability exists due to the nature of the procedures performed in medspa settings. To protect their assets, Florida medspa practitioners must secure adequate medical malpractice protection. This type of insurance provides a financial safety net against claims arising from allegations of negligence or mistakes during treatment.
- Moreover, Florida mandates specific licensing and certification for medspa practitioners to guarantee a minimum level of skill.
- Neglecting to comply with these guidelines can result in strict sanctions, including license suspension or revocation.
To mitigate their exposure, Florida medspa practitioners should seek guidance from an experienced legal professional specializing in medical liability. This consultation can help practitioners understand the nuances of Florida law and implement best practices to defend themselves against potential claims.
